Family tree Philips » Jan Nijhuijs (1695-1768)

Personal data Jan Nijhuijs 

  • He was christened in 1695 in Rekken.
  • He died on ??-????-1768 in Oosterbeek.
  • This information was last updated on March 1, 2011.

Household of Jan Nijhuijs

(1) He had a relationship with Johanna van der Horst.


Child(ren):

  1. Gerrit Nijhuijs  1719-????
  2. Elsken Nijhuijs  1721-????
  3. Jenneken Nijhuijs  1722-????
  4. Grietjen Nijhuijs  1725-????
  5. Jan Nijhuijs  -< 1728
  6. Jan Nijhuijs  1728-????
  7. Janssen Nijhuijs  1733-????


(2) He is married to Willemijn.

Their notice of marriage was on ??-????-1764 in Oosterbeek.


Child(ren):

  1. Johanna Nijhuijs  1765-1821
